The short answer

Verisure does not publish a money-back guarantee. Your strongest refund route is the 14-day statutory cooling-off period under the Consumer Contracts Regulations 2013, which starts from the day the contract is signed (not installation day) when the deal was agreed at home, online or by phone. Outside that window, leaving inside the minimum term usually means paying the remaining monthly fees as an early-termination charge. After the fixed term, the contract rolls over and a written notice period (commonly 30 to 90 days) applies, miss it and you auto-renew.

How long does a Verisure refund take?

Most merchants agree to a straightforward refund within 1 to 3 working days of a well-written email request. Once agreed, the money itself takes another 3 to 5 working days to land, that part is card-network processing and no merchant can skip it. If nothing has arrived 10 working days after a written “refund approved”, reply on the same thread asking for the ARN (acquirer reference number), which your bank can trace.

Note Verisure’s own policy works on a 14-day window, ask inside it and the request is routine; outside it you’re relying on goodwill or statutory rights.

What you can claim

The law where you live is the strongest hook, lead with it when you contact the company.

United Kingdom

  • Consumer Contracts Regulations 2013
    Full refund within the 14-day window.

    Inside 14 days of starting any Verisure subscription, you’re entitled to a full refund of any payment taken, no questions, no policy override.

  • Citizens Advice + Trading Standards
    For repeated bad-faith refusals.

    Free escalation lane: file with Citizens Advice (08082231133), they pass it to Trading Standards. Slow (8-12 weeks) but creates a paper trail Verisure can’t ignore.

Worldwide

  • Card-issuer chargeback
    Visa/Mastercard chargeback works everywhere they do.

    Open a chargeback for “subscription not cancelled” or “services not as described”, your bank initiates, Verisure has ~45 days to defend. Works regardless of where Verisure is headquartered.

  • PayPal Buyer Protection
    If you paid via PayPal, open a dispute.

    PayPal’s Buyer Protection covers “item not as described”, applies to services that didn’t deliver. Resolution typically within 20 days.

Rights in other regions (United States, European Union)

United States

  • Fair Credit Billing Act (FCBA)
    Dispute any credit-card charge in writing within 60 days.

    For US credit-card payments, the FCBA gives you 60 days from the statement date to dispute a Verisure charge in writing. Your card issuer is required to investigate and may withhold the disputed amount during the process.

European Union

  • Consumer Rights Directive 2011/83/EU
    14-day withdrawal across all EU member states.

    EU-wide statutory right to withdraw and recover any payment within 14 days of subscription start. Mirrored in local law in every EU country.

  • ECC-Net cross-border escalation
    EU Consumer Centre network mediates against EU sellers.

    If Verisure is based in another EU country, your local European Consumer Centre will mediate the dispute for free. List of national contacts at commission.europa.eu.

Refund FAQ for Verisure

Verisure does not publish a flat cancellation fee. If you leave inside the initial fixed term, the standard position is that you pay the **remaining monthly fees** for the months left on the contract, which can run into four figures on a 36 to 48 month deal. Outside the fixed term the contract typically rolls over and a written notice period (often 30 to 90 days) applies. If you're within 14 days of signing an off-premises or distance sale, the Consumer Contracts Regulations 2013 give you a free exit.
